Read this story: Tuan sees a lost wallet near the bus stop. He asks around until he finds the owner. The woman thanks him for his honesty with a smile. Which detail best supports the story’s message?
He asks around until he finds the owner
The bus shelter roof drips after the rain
The wallet is brown with a worn corner
He waits ten minutes for the next bus
Honesty matters more than keeping easy money

Answer explanation

The action of returning the wallet is concrete evidence of honesty. / Hành động trả ví là bằng chứng cụ thể cho sự trung thực.

Read this story: Mai notices a shy classmate sitting alone at lunch. She invites him to join her friends. By Friday, he laughs easily at their table. Which detail best supports the story’s message?
She invites him to join her friends
The cafeteria serves chicken and rice today
Her backpack has two science club pins
They always sit near the window at lunch
Friendship makes school feel more welcoming

Answer explanation

Inviting him directly shows kindness building friendship. / Mời bạn thể hiện lòng tốt tạo tình bạn.

Read this story: Huy practices free throws every evening after dinner. He tracks his shots and adjusts his form. In the next game, he sinks the winning points. Which detail best supports the story’s message?
He tracks his shots and adjusts his form
The court lines are freshly painted white
The game starts later than usual that night
His cousin brings popcorn for the crowd
Practice leads to improvement and success

Answer explanation

Tracking and adjusting is evidence that effort drives growth. / Ghi chép và điều chỉnh chứng minh nỗ lực tạo tiến bộ.
